Protege ontologies(OWL):何时使用对象属性以及何时使用数据属性

时间:2016-11-09 15:24:04

标签: owl ontology protege

我很难理解何时使用对象属性以及何时使用数据属性。我已经阅读了这些定义,但是我在实际环境中使用它们时遇到了问题。

如果有人能够纠正以下示例,那将会有很大帮助。

假设我正在制作一个Wine本体,有一些子类redWine,whiteWin,sparklingWine等等。然后,我将如何管理属性,例如goWithFoodType,fromCountry和hasGrapeType?所有这些都有下属性的子属性。所有这些都是具有Wine Wine和范围xsd:string数据类型的数据属性吗?

如果上述内容是正确的,我可以在本体中使用对象属性吗?

感谢。

0 个答案:

没有答案